        The Ameliorative Effects of Korean Bean‐Leaves on Inflammation and Liver Injury in Obese Rat Model

        Byung?Moon Jin,Seok?Cheol Choi,Hye?Sook Lee,Sang?Bong Jung,Kyung?Yae Hyun 대한의생명과학회 2013 Biomedical Science Letters Vol.19 No.3

        Obesity may cause metabolic syndrome and adult diseases. This study was undertaken to investigate the ameliorative or useful effects of beanleaves on inflammation and liver damage in obese rat models. Rats were divided into three groups: a control group (normal diet, n=6), a fat diet group (45%?fat diet, n=7), and a bean leaf group (45%?fat+Korean bean leaves diet, n=7). Body weights in the bean leaf group were lower than those of the fat group (P<0.05). Serum tumor necrosis factor?α (TNF?α) and prostaglandin E₂ (PGE₂) concentrations were lower in both the control and bean leaf groups than in the fat group (P<0.001). TNF?α concentrations in the bean leaf group were slightly higher than in the control group but statistically significant (P<0.05). The bean leaf group histologically exhibited lower fatty degeneration, spotty necrosis, and leukocyte infiltrations in hepatic tissues than those of the fat group. In the homogenized liver tissues, the cyclooxygenase?2 (COX?2) gene was only expressed in the fat group. The gene expression levels of hepatic TNF?α, inducible nitric?oxide synthase, peroxiome proliferator?activated receptor?α (PPAR?α), poly (ADP?ribose) polymerase (PARP), and transforming growth factor?β1 (TGF?β1) were weaker in the bean leaf group than in the fat group. These results suggest that adding bean?leaves to the diet may ameliorate obesity?induced systemic inflammation and liver damage and that bean leaves may be a useful food for preventing obesity and thereby metabolic syndrome and adult diseases

      • 급성 출혈성 대장염으로 오인된 궤양성 대장염 1예

        문희정,장병익,김승범,이호찬,박재현,은종렬,김태년 영남대학교 의과대학 2008 Yeungnam University Journal of Medicine Vol.25 No.2

        Ulcerative colitis (UC) is a chronic inflammatory disorder of the gastrointestinal tract that affects the large bowel, Its etiology remains controversial. However, an infectious or immunologic origin is considered the primary cause. The onset of UC is typically slow and insidious, but some patients may present acutely with symptoms mimicking infectious colitis. We report a case of ulcerative colitis mimicking acute hemorrhagic colitis at initial presentation. A 60-year-old man was referred to Yeungnam University Hospital for bloody diarrhea and abdominal pain. Sigmoidoscopy revealed mildly edematous mucosa in the rectum and hyperemic mucosa with petechiae in the sigmoid colon. The patient was treated with antibiotics for several days, and his symptoms improved. However, after one month, his bloody diarrhea relapsed. Follow-up sigmoidoscopy revealed mucosal friability in the rectum and sigmoid colon. He was diagnosed with ulcerative colitis, and his symptoms were improved with mesalazine and a steroid enema.

      • 잡음환경에서의 음성인식

        문현택,이병수 순천향대학교 부설 산업기술연구소 1997 순천향 산업기술연구소논문집 Vol.3 No.2

        In this thesis, problems connected with present speech recognition systems are pointed out and methods for performance improvement are proposed. Especially, a recognition system for use in a car noise environment is proposed and estimated. A speech recognition system comprises feature extraction, distance measure and pattern classification methods. Recently, weighted cepstral distance measures using LPC-cepstral coefficients as feature vectors have given high recognition rates, with HMM and DTW are widely used for pattern classification. But speech recognition rates drop rapidly in a noisy environment. To improve recognition accuracy in noise, an endpoint detection method which takes noise into account, a modified DTW, an autocorrelation subtraction method and a distance measure robust to noise are used to give improved speaker dependent isolated word recognition performance.

      • CDMA 셀룰러 시스템의 하드핸드오프 성능 개선에 관한 연구

        문병현,엄원섭 대구대학교 과학기술연구소 1997 科學技術硏究 Vol.4 No.1

        In this paper, the improvement of hard handoff for cellular CDMA system is studied. In order to improve the performance of the hard handoff, a new algorithm for hard handoff to increase time diversity is proposed and field tested. It is shown that the proposed algorithm achieves 90% of successful handoff rate while the conventional method of hard handoff with 40% successful handoff rate.

      • 적응 알고리즘을 이용한 DS/CDMA 간섭제거

        문병현,손준일,이채욱 대구대학교 과학기술연구소 1998 科學技術硏究 Vol.5 No.2

        A DS/CDMA receiver with adaptive filter has more benefit than conventional DS receiver, such as near-far problem, multiuser interference rejection and artificial jamming. Usually in the CDMA receiver, filter length is same as spreading sequence length. So the more PN sequence length, the more number of calculation is needed for convergence. Recently, partial update algorithm like SNLMS or SBNLMS is proposed to resolve this problem. But these algorithms have defect that convergence is slow because of partial updating. We propose the effective adaptive algorithm for DS/CDMA multiuser interference rejection and show the correlation between the number of block and convergence in selective coefficient update algorithm.

      • 카아네이션 잎마름병 (Alternaria dianthi Stevens & Hall)의 발생에 관하여

        文炳周,孫賢秀,金正基 東亞大學校 大學院 1984 大學院論文集 Vol.8 No.2

        The study has been carried to examine a new disease of carnation caused by Alternaria isolate, which was found in Gim Hae, Gyoungnam province and the suburbs of Busan City, recently. 1. The pathogen was identified as Alternaria dianthi Stevens & Hall which has not been described in Korea. The common name of the disease was given as IB Ma Reum Byung(carnation blight). 2. Morphological studies of the fungus have shown a wide variation in shape, size and septation of conidia. The size of conidia formed on carnation leaf lesions in field is 22.8-101.2μ(av. 60.4μ)×10.1-27.8μ(av. 18.6μ), which was larger than those on potato dextrose agar in vitro. 3. Of 13 carnation varieties tested, Boston, Linda and Red Alaska were highly susceptible, and Angel, Flamingo Sim, William Sim and Yo Soo were moderately susceptible whereas Brauns Yollw Sim, Colquate, Imp Sisney Little Field, Cardinal Sim, La Reve Salmon Sim and Safari were slightly susceptible to the fungus under the condition of artificial infection.
